What is the Basel Convention?
The Basel Convention is an international treaty designed to reduce the movement of hazardous waste between countries and to protect human health and the environment.
How can I become a party to the Basel Convention?
Countries can become parties by signing and ratifying the convention, following the procedures outlined on the website.
